Action item (PM-2291): The Dunmore firmware update channel pushed a canary build to the full fleet because the channel selector defaulted to "stable" on a null config. Fix: add a hard validation step that rejects promotion when the channel manifest is missing or ambiguous, and add an alert for unexpected fleet-wide rollout velocity. On-call should review the new promotion checklist, which now lives on the internal page below.

operations page: https://confluence.lumicsys.internal/projects/display/projects/display

## Deployment

Heads up, reviewer: the Plindex autocomplete index got painfully slow once we crossed ~2M entries, so deployment now includes a warm-up phase. The deploy script builds the index offline, swaps it in atomically, and only then admits traffic. Skipping warm-up means the first few hundred queries crawl. Nothing fancy, but don't merge changes that touch index sharding without re-running the benchmark suite. The indexer ships with the settings listed below.

config for bagap-bawif:
[lamox]
team = zorath
access_code = ac_866d0d
host = lamox.plorvanet.test
port = 9000
owner = lamix.raliel
peer = novix.halixlabs.local

Hey folks — some of you noticed your Fernwheel plugins passing canary in one region and failing in another. Turns out the gating rules on the Ostmere cluster drifted from the baseline: looser error thresholds, shorter bake time, the works. We're re-pinning everything to the managed manifest this week, so if your plugin barely squeaked through lately, expect stricter gates. No action needed beyond retesting. For reference, the canonical gating config we're restoring is pasted right below.

config for bahop-baduf:
[kasion]
team = lamath
access_code = ac_d807e5
host = kasion.paliqcloud.corp
port = 4000
owner = julix.tamvan
peer = frair.qorvelsoft.local

Subject: Reminder job hotfix shipped — Larkfield Clinic Suite

Team,

Hotfix for the appointment reminder job is live on the Brindle scheduler. Root cause: stale cursor after the retention purge; reminders silently skipped. Fix adds a cursor sanity check on startup. Future maintainers: see the runbook appendix before touching purge logic. The deployed build is identified by the token below.

session token of kahog-bahif = htk9_f63daec35